    Snowdrop Solutions, a leading company specializing in transaction data enrichment, invites you to join our vibrant and diverse team as a Quality Assurance Associate ("QA Associate").

    As a team member in our globally dispersed workforce, you will contribute significantly to the accuracy and integrity of the product database of our flagship product – Snowdrop's Merchant Reconciliation Systems or MRS.

    We take pride in fostering a positive and inclusive workplace, comprising individuals of various ages, skills, and backgrounds. We value people with a strong work ethic, a meticulous eye for detail, and a desire to learn and grow. Below are the main activities for this position.

    • Evaluate brand, logo, and merchant candidates for inclusion or exclusion in our MRS database. This means meticulously matching input and output data within a spreadsheet format and other online tools in the future.
    • Use Google Sheets (spreadsheets) for data validation, demonstrating a high level of attention to detail and accuracy.
    • Collaborate closely with the Quality Assurance Lead and Data Lead to ensure project alignment and receive ongoing training.

    Requirements

    • Proficiency in English and fluency in at least two additional languages such as:
      • Arabic, Chinese. Greek, Romanian, Thai, Malay and Portuguese are desired languages
    • Comfortable using computers, ideally familiar with Google Drive, Docs and Sheets.
    • Responsive communication, with regular email and chat check-ins
    • A reliable and high-speed internet connection that ensures seamless remote work and active participation in online meetings, which require the use of a camera for effective communication and collaboration.
    • Able to work independently with discipline and motivation, including the ability to ask for help from others when needed.

    Weekly Schedule

    • Minimum commitment of 15 hours per week , with flexibility up to a maximum of 20 hours. This role can be done in conjunction with other roles at Snowdrop (eg. SDR) to work in a full-time position. Snowdrop will not consider nor retain QA staff that cannot meet these minimum hours requirements.
    • Engage in a weekly online meeting with the Quality Assurance Lead to review work in progress and receive training.
    • Participate in occasional special projects, including collaborations with Product Management and fellow QA Associates.

    What we offer

    • Flexible working hours, enabling you to create a schedule that suits your needs
    • Opportunity for occasional online meetings with our globally dispersed team
    • Positive and supportive team leaders fostering a collaborative work environment
    • Contribution to impactful projects within a forward-thinking company.
    • Base payment of 600 gross Euros per month based on 15 hours per week on average. Any extra hours will be compensated at an hourly rate of 11 euros per hour gross.
    • Additional performance bonuses are available as well as a dynamic potential career path at Snowdrop to move later on into product development or engineering.
